Output 316faf783820250af528a178a5ca28f8a8782bed2a91a9ccf58be512ab5a6cff:0

value
18459023
script pubkey
OP_0 OP_PUSHBYTES_20 3ef30768a5b4b7cd84f36b03144838972d1723a6
address
bc1q8mesw699kjmump8ndvp3gjpcjuk3wgaxq2224f
transaction
316faf783820250af528a178a5ca28f8a8782bed2a91a9ccf58be512ab5a6cff